Output 5e51da617d716a237eaa2ea3d21e1b20a67d7a32e60efdd3d5f561f2190dd3f4:3

value
49987
script pubkey
OP_0 OP_PUSHBYTES_20 c216d58c0efd23a4265982914c6f9008119637a9
address
bc1qcgtdtrqwl536gfjes2g5cmuspqgevdaf2v6l03
transaction
5e51da617d716a237eaa2ea3d21e1b20a67d7a32e60efdd3d5f561f2190dd3f4
confirmations
130436
spent
true